What is the cheapest month to fly from Fort Lauderdale to Quebec?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Fort Lauderdale to Quebec,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Fort Lauderdale to Quebec is April, when tickets cost C$ 273 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are September and October,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is C$ 496 and C$ 493 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Fort Lauderdale to Quebec?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Fort Lauderdale to Quebec,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below-average price on a flight from Fort Lauderdale to Quebec, you should book around 3 weeks before departure, which saves you about 23%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 25 weeks before departure.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Fort Lauderdale to Quebec?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ly from Fort Lauderdale to Quebec with an airline and back with another airline.
